Coil on plugs COPS now covered under warranty 2004 & 2005

Good news -
There is now a Suppliment #1 issued to Customer satisfaction program 07M07.
As posted elsewhere here on site, 2003 Thuinderbirds were the only year to get extended coverage for COPS up to 100,000 miles.

This new suppliment #1 was issued to include extended coverage on ignition coil assemblies, only, for 2004 and 2005 Thunderbirds for up to 100,000 miles. It goes on to say that design changes were made on 2004/05 models to address oil contamination concerns, therefore the extended coverage on valve cover gasklets only applies to 2003.

So now COPS, or coils on plugs, are covered up to 100,000 miles for 2003 thru 2005 TBirds and the valve cover gaskets on 2003's up to 100,000 miles.


Those of us that have 2002's have been left out completely. Although I have not had any issues to date, I would feel more comfortable if Ford had included us as well.

For those of you who need a copy of the Program, Suppliment #1, for the extention of warranty on 2003 to 2005 TBirds, find it attached.

But, read it carefully. Some items other than COPS, that are covered on 2003, are not covered on 2004 & 2005's. At least the expensive parts will be covered.
By the way, if you have had COPS work done, and you paid for it, your receipt and this letter should get you a refund.

Those of us with 2002's are left out all together unless we start a letter campaign to Ford
